Smokehouse Creek Fire

2024 wildfire in Texas and Oklahoma

The Smokehouse Creek Fire is an ongoing and record-breaking wildfire affecting the northeastern Texas panhandle and western Oklahoma that started on February 26, 2024. The fire has affected numerous communities in Hemphill and Roberts counties, including the town of Canadian. As of Marchย 7, 2024, the fire has burned approximately 1,058,482 acres and is 74 percent contained, making it the largest wildfire on record in Texas's history as well as the largest wildfire in the United States during 2024. It is one of multiple fires burning in an outbreak of wind-driven wildfires in the Great Plains. So far there have been 2 fatalities reported, 1 in the town of Stinnett, Texas, about 74ย mi (119ย km) northeast of Amarillo, and the other in the town of Canadian, Texas.
